LIGHT FOR NOW: There is a primary way God leads his children. It is through the inward witness.
We must be in mind at this point in this study that in understanding the leading of the spirit, we must also understand the inward witness. As we have earlier seen, the leading of the spirit is automatic for the believer. He is always led of the spirit. This is a result of his faith in Christ. This direction is done by God personally, hence the inward witness. Our discussions on the inward witness relate to following God’s plan in the nitty-gritty; the specifics.
It further relates to how to make vital decisions because the believer is always faced with decision making. Some of these decisions are so vital such that they could go a long way to influence his life. The inward witness has to do with an inward impression. It is the witness of the spirit that either endorses or refutes a fact exposed to it.
We always expect that God’s leading is a spectacular experience; however, God does not lead primarily like that. This occurrence in 1Kings 19 is typical of how some live their lives expecting the spectacular. The spectacular, sometimes, could be a hindrance to receiving the supernatural.
1 Kings 19:11-12 “And he said, Go forth, and stand upon the mount before the LORD. And, behold, the LORD passed by, and a great and strong wind rent the mountains, and brake in pieces the rocks before the LORD; [but] the LORD [was] not in the wind: and after the wind and earthquake; [but] the LORD [was] not in the earthquake: And after the earthquake a fire; [but] the LORD [was] not in the fire: and after the fire a still small voice”. The primary way God leads His sons is by the inward witness, and proper bible study will let us see that is the most common. Glory!
